5 Reasons to Avoid DIY Classic Car Repairs

1. ⚙️ Lack of Specialized Knowledge

Classic cars use outdated technology that many modern mechanics—and almost all DIYers—aren’t familiar with.

  • Carburetors, drum brakes, mechanical fuel pumps, and non-electronic ignition systems all require specific expertise.

  • Mistakes here can damage original parts or cause performance issues.

Expert Tip: Even something as simple as using the wrong spark plugs can affect the engine timing and reduce performance.

2. 🔍 Hidden Structural Damage

DIY restorers often miss rusted frame rails, compromised suspension mounts, or deteriorated bushings.

  • These issues require professional inspection tools and experience.

  • Ignoring hidden damage can lead to unsafe driving conditions.

Real Case: A 1970 Dodge Charger had surface rust that masked serious subframe corrosion—caught just in time by a specialist.

3. 🛠️ OEM Parts Are Hard to Find

Sourcing the right parts for classic cars is tricky. Using modern or universal alternatives might make things worse.

  • Poor-quality replacements can damage vintage systems.

  • Some classic models require custom fabrication or rare OEM components.

4. 💸 DIY Mistakes Can Be Expensive

What starts as a cost-saving effort can spiral into a bigger bill:

  • Stripped threads

  • Incorrect wiring

  • Engine misalignment

  • Brake failure due to improper bleeding

These errors may lead to professional rework, doubling your costs and time lost.

5. 🧰 You Need Dealer-Level Tools

Modern tools often don’t work on classic vehicles. Timing lights, vacuum gauges, dwell meters, and analog testers are just a few of the required tools for accurate repairs.
